3.General Conditions A User who has made a payment for the Services, whether by covering the transaction fee or depositing funds into their account (wallet), can request a refund under the terms outlined here.
Refunds will only be considered if the User fully complies with all the Refund Eligibility Criteria. 
If the User does not meet the Refund Eligibility Criteria, the Company reserves the right to deny the refund request at its discretion. 
Submitting a refund request does not guarantee the request will be approved. 
To request a refund, the User must send an email to the Company’s support at: support@cryptoramper.io
The Company may review and verify all transactions, operations, and information connected to the refund to prevent any prohibited activities. 
The Company may ask the User to provide specific documents and details, such as identification, a copy of the Payment Card, an Invoice, or any other proof that the disputed payment occurred. 
If the User does not supply the required documents within three (3) days of theCompany’s request, or if there are doubts about the authenticity of the documents, the Company has the right to reject the refund request. 
The Company will process the refund request as soon as reasonably possible. The response time will vary depending on the reason for the request. The Company will inform the User of the result of the refund request within the timelines specified in this policy.

5.RefundWithout affecting other sections of this Refund Policy, the User acknowledges that due to the nature of cryptocurrency markets, all transactions are final and cannot be reversed.
The User accepts that if cryptocurrency is sent to an incorrect account (wallet)address, the Company cannot offer support or issue a refund, as the Company has no control over the User’s wallets or any addresses where the User sends their cryptocurrency.
The User recognizes that they are solely responsible for staying alert to potential fraud or mistakes and for safeguarding their private key.
The Company will not issue refunds if the User suffers from fraud, mistakes, or the loss of their private key.
In the event that the User’s transaction fails or is cancelled for any reason, the Company will refund the User.
Refund requests will only be considered if the Company receives the request no later than forty-eight (48) hours after the transaction took place.
The User must submit the refund request to the Company at the provided email address, including the following information:  
- Complete details of the transaction;  
- Subject of the refund request;
- Explanation of the reasons for the refund request;  
- Contact information;
- Supporting documents (proof);
- Any other information the User considers relevant to the refund request.
The refund request should be emailed to the Company’s specified address, as outlined in this section, with the subject line "Refund Request."For further inquiries about the Refund Policy, the User should contact the Support Team via the email address mentioned in this section.
6.Processing TimelineWithin three (3) Business Days of receiving the Refund request, the Company will contact the User to request any necessary additional documents and information.
The User must provide these as soon as possible, but no later than three (3)Business Days after the request, unless otherwise specified in this RefundPolicy. 
TheCompany will inform the User of its final decision regarding the Refund via email. 
If the Company agrees that the User qualifies for a refund, the refund will be processed as soon as reasonably possible. 
TheUser acknowledges that, depending on their bank, the refund process may take up to ten (10) Business Days or possibly longer.
If the User has not received their funds after this period, they should contact the Company at support@cryptoramper.io.To expedite the process, the User may also contact their bank directly, as theCompany has no ability to speed up the banking process. 
No refund will be issued under the following circumstances:·     Ifthe User fails to provide the requested information or documents within the stipulated timeframe; and/or·     If the Company suspects that the User has engaged in, or been involved in, fraudulent or illegal activities, including Prohibited Conduct. TheCompany reserves the right to freeze the User's Funds during the Refund investigation, meaning the Funds may be temporarily inaccessible. 
TheCompany may, at its sole discretion, extend the time for the Refund investigation if the User delays in providing the requested documents and information without a valid reason.
